Insurance for gym owners.

Provides insurance for gym owners if a member of the public is injured or suffers property damage and blames the gym. Public Liability provides the cover for the necessary legal fees associated with defending the gym in this instance. If the business is found to be negligent, any settlement would also be covered by your insurance policy.

Gym insurance costs can vary based on specific factors, including: The size of your gym or fitness business; includes the number of centers, trainers, and support staff you have. ...

The average gym owner can expect to pay around $75 per month for workers’ compensation insurance, about $70 per month for a BOP and $35 per month for professional liability insurance. How Gym ...Insureon’s licensed agents typically recommend a business owner’s policy, which bundles general liability and property insurance at a discount to protect gyms and other fitness property. You can also add professional liability insurance to a BOP or general liability policy for further savings.Gym owner insurance is a specific insurance policy designed to safeguard gym owners and related professionals from the many potential liabilities associated with the operation of a fitness facility. Gross Negligence Even if the wording of the liability waiver was clear, gym owners and operators are not permitted to engage in gross negligence. The term “gross negligence” means that the property owner or operator showed extreme carelessness or a reckless disregard for the safety of customers. Proving gross negligence can be difficult.

Workers’ Compensation Insurance. Workers compensation insurance covers employees of gyms who suffer illnesses or injuries related to their jobs. IIt guarantees that employees receive perks such as medical care, wage replacement, and other benefits as well as safeguarding the gym against potential legal claims.
